February Releases: Update Plans public preview, Helm Release for Kubernetes GA and new Pulumi Service sign-in experience
Blog post from Pulumi
Pulumi has introduced a series of updates and enhancements across its platform, focusing on improving user experience and functionality. The Helm Release for Kubernetes has reached general availability, following positive user feedback, allowing Pulumi users to manage their Kubernetes footprint more effectively. A public preview of Update Plans has been launched, providing a guarantee that the operations previewed will be executed, ensuring infrastructure changes are consistent and predictable. Users can now disable default providers on a per-stack basis, allowing for more explicit control over provider usage, and wildcard support has been added for the `pulumi up --target` command, streamlining resource management. Additionally, the Pulumi Service has undergone a revamp in its sign-up and sign-in processes for improved user navigation, and the resource detail pages now prominently display the resource URN, facilitating easier management and integration with commands.
